What is the Strawberry Spring podcast about?

Strawberry Spring on Apple Podcasts Based on the short story by Stephen King, Strawberry Spring is a scripted podcast set against the backdrop of the sixties revolution on the campus of New Sharon College.

Who plays Strawberry Spring in Stephen King's first podcast?

It didn't take that much convincing to get actor Garrett Hedlund to star in Stephen King's very first podcast adaptation: "Strawberry Spring," a short story from 1978's creepy collection Night Shift. Jared Gutstadt, of podcast network Audio Up, first approached the Mudbound actor about the concept.

How many chapters are in Strawberry Springs podcast?

The 8-episode season stars Garrett Hedlund, Milo Ventimiglia, Sydney Sweeney, Herizen Guardiola, Al Madrigal, Ken Marino, and Brec Bassinger.

Where can i stream Strawberry Springs?

iHeartRadioThe first two episodes of Strawberry Spring are now available on iHeartRadio and across all other podcasting platforms with new episodes scheduled to drop every Wednesday.

Is Strawberry Spring a real thing?

In the short story Strawberry Spring by Stephen King, which in my opinion has enough hints of the supernatural to qualify for this site, the "strawberry spring" of the title is a false spring, much like an Indian summer is a false summer.

Is Henry the killer in Strawberry Spring?

It is eventually revealed that Henry is the murderer, killing while in a dissociative state caused by the car accident, which he finds was caused by his abusive father chasing after his mother while she tried fleeing for their safety.

Who is Springheel Jack Strawberry Spring?

Springheel Jack is the antagonist, and twist protagonist of the Stephen King´s short story, Strawberry Spring. The story is told from the prospective of an unnamed protagonist, who while seeing the name Springheel Jack, recounts his collages encounter with the killer.

Why is it called Strawberry Spring?

One of the most important factors in the murders is the warm, foggy weather known as strawberry spring. The narrator's roommate explains that it is a local term for a false spring that occurs during late winter, much as Indian summer is a false summer during early autumn (188).
